Job overview
Main duties of the job
To obtain theoretical and practical training to enable individual to install, maintain, test and repair a range of complex electrical equipment/plant to ensure a safe and pleasant environment for patients, visitors and staff.
Support qualified Craftspersons in the maintenance and repair of building services and systems. Assist with tasks including installation, fault diagnosis and repairs to ensure the safe and efficient functioning of all assets. The level of direct involvement and autonomy will progressively increase throughout the Apprenticeship, in line with the apprentice’s developing skills, experience, and training.
The Post holder will be required to become suitably knowledgeable in all aspects of the taught apprenticeship, leading to the successful completion of NVQ 3 - Electrical Installation and a HNC National Certificate/Diploma.
The Post holder will be expected to attend the training provider’s establishment and work with our private partners as part of the apprentice training on a part time, day, or block release basis and to ensure that all deadlines for the submitting of work, portfolios, assignments are delivered on time.
As a prerequisite to applying for an apprenticeship the candidates must have the following qualifications.
First year of NVQ level 3 - Electrical Installation completed.
PEO Level 2 - Electrical.
A minimum of 3 GCSE’s (C or above) in Maths, English and Science or equivalent.
Ability to drive to travel between sites.

Experience
Essential criteria
- To develop a knowledge of electrical services and systems found within a large NHS acute hospital e.g: electrical motors, generating sets, electrical control gear, fire and nurse call systems, plant alarm systems, sterilisers, washer disinfectors, ventilation plant etc
